Arken Threadlurker Posted November 25, 2017 Report Share Posted November 25, 2017 Well, there is a WoB that says that soulcast corpses can be awakened relatively easily. It would go to figure that soulcast corpses would be useful for many other magical purposes, such as maybe a hemalurgical vessel? I wouldnt be at all surprised if Kel ends up on Roshar and binds himself to a soulcast corpse to use as a vessel, either through hemalurgy, a trick of gemhearts, or some other kind of investiture we havent seen yet. Also, its important to remember that the Ghostbloods also have a highly (perhaps most highly on Roshar) placed member from Southern Scadrial, home of a particular Soverign if I am remembering correctly. Also, Felt, an era 1 House Venture spy makes an apperance on Roshar as well, proving that the timing for characters from Kel's era showing up in the Stormlight Archive is completly doable, even without being a quasi-mortal cognitive shadow held together by a combo of sheer will power and the final act of a dying shadow of a god like our boy Kelseir. Glamdring804 Posted November 28, 2017 Report Share Posted November 28, 2017 I believe he might have already been on Roshar. Remember the devotairy of sincerity? The one Jasnah recommended to Shallan? I noticed on a recent reread that their motto is: "There are always more answers to be found." Hm. There are always more answers to be found. There is always another answer to be found. There is always something to discover. There is always another secret. Its could be nothing, just a false positive, but given Brandon's style of foreshadowing, I find it very hard to believe the similarity of their core belief to Kelsier's favorite saying is a coincidence. 3 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
